Library documentation: IME - v1.10 B4A Tutorial Handle the soft keyboard with the IME library - Erel    Jun 17, 2021   (23 reactions)   tags: IME Android has very good support for custom input method editors (IMEs). The downside for....47.png Note that the IME object should be initialized before it can be used. Handling the screen... IME.AddHeightChangedEvent you are changing the activity to "adjustSize" mode. In this mode... height to match the available height: Sub IME_HeightChanged(NewHeight As Int, OldHeight As Int... hiding the keyboard IME.ShowKeyboard - Sets the focus to the given view and opens the soft keyboard. IME... B4A Library IME2 Library - agraham    Aug 21, 2020   (20 reactions) with the soft keyboard open. The problem stems from trying to use the IME library HeightChanged event... so the IME.HeightChanged event uses a bit of a hack. to detect this. The problem that I have found... some devices it works well, others produce poor results. The IME2 library provides some extra...-device-is-rotated-with-ime-open.121234/#post-758036 It is worth trying that first to see if it works for... the IME2 library. It is a strict superset of the original IME library but includes the following... Bug? Layout corrupted if device is rotated with IME open - agraham    Aug 15, 2020 is well. Now tap on the EditText to open the IME and rotate the device with the IME open, whether from... Galaxy A3 (Android 8.0) all is well. The IME closes, the layout redraws correctly and the IME remains... the IME re-opens and the layout is not as expected - presumably because the IME is interfering... Keyboard Pro, etc) for the portrait to landscape rotation with the IME open but the landscape to portrait rotation with IME open seems to always be the same. I may be missing the blindingly obvious... B4A Question customlistview height weird after IME_HeightChanged - leitor79    Jun 29, 2018 Hi, I can't manage to set the correct height/position for a customlistview (x1.54) after the soft keyboard is open (b4a 8.3). With the keyboard closed, if I add panels to the customlistview, the last one is opened outside the screen, even if I use ScrollToItem or JumpToItem. With the keyboard opened, the bottom panels (outside the clv) covers the last panel of the clv. Maybe an animation could help. My IME_HeightChanged event: pnlMain.Height = NewHeight 'the main panel... B4A Question IME_HeightChanged question - marcick    Jul 21, 2023 I'm using this event in B4xPages to move view above keyboard if needed.
How to detect wich view ... German Gibt es erfahrene B4X Entwickler im Raum Weser-Ems? - fredo    Jul 16, 2023 Es würde mich interessieren, ob es dort zuverlässige Leute mit reichlich Erfahrung in der Erstellung von B4A/B4i Apps gibt.
Ich plane, in Zukunft Unterstützung für Software Arbeiten (UI, DB, Cloud-Di... B4A Library IME library (soft keyboard) - Erel    Nov 27, 2014 See the tutorial: http://www.b4x.com/forum/basic4android-getting-started-tutorials/14832-handle-soft-keyboard-ime-library.html... B4A Question DSNavigationDrawer Crashes with IME.AddHeightChangedEvent - JohnC    Jul 23, 2018 /#content Then add the IME library to the project. Then add this line to the "Globals" section: Dim IME As IME 'keyboard Then add these two lines to the "Activity_Create" right after the "ToolBar.InitMenuListener" line: IME.Initialize("IME") 'keyboard IME.AddHeightChangedEvent When you run the sample, you will get this critical error...) at android.view.ViewGroup.addView(ViewGroup.java:3986) at anywheresoftware.b4a.objects.IME... B4A Question [Resolved] IME how can I intercept keyboard events - ivanomonti    Apr 14, 2023 ime.Initialize("IME")
Private Sub IME_HeightChanged(NewHeight As Int, OldHeight As Int)
Log(NewHeight)
Log(OldHeight)
End Sub
Private Sub IME_HandleAction As Boolean
Dim e... B4A Question [B4xPages] and IME event not called - udg    Dec 8, 2022 Region
..
Sub Globals
Private ime As IME
End Sub
Sub Activity_Create(FirstTime As Boolean)
ime.Initialize("IME")
ime.AddHeightChangedEvent
Dim pm As B4XPagesManager
pm... Page: 1   2   3   4   5   6   7   |